Omar Abdullah

Omar Abdullah Image Source : Wikipedia
  • Born 10 March 1970
  • Age 54
  • Birth Place Rochford, Essex, England
  • Profession Politician
  • Political Party Jammu And Kashmir National Conference
  • In Office Union Minister Of State 13 October 1999 - 23 December 2002, Member Of Parliament, Lok Sabha 10 March 1998 - 18 May 2009, President Of Jammu And Kashmir National Conference 2002-2009
  • Residence 40, Gupkar Road, Srinagar

Omar Abdullah PERSONAL LIFE

Father Farooq Abdullah
Spouse Payal Nath ​ ​(1994; 2011), ​Nidhi Razdan ​(2014), ​
Education Burn Hall School, Sydenham College (B.Com)

POSITIONS HELD BY Omar Abdullah

Position Tenure
Member of the Jammu and Kashmir Legislative Assembly 2009 - 2018
Chief Minister of Jammu and Kashmir 2009 - 2015
Member of the 12th Lok Sabha N/A
Member of the 13th Lok Sabha N/A
Chief Minister of Jammu and Kashmir 16 October 2024 - Present
Member of the Jammu and Kashmir Legislative Assembly 2024 - Present
